Recovery Point AIX High Availability (HA) Replication DRaaS is a Disaster Recovery as a Service (DRaaS) offering that uses our proprietary software to protect and recover AIX workloads. The service includes continuous data replication (CDP), cloud storage and on-demand IBM Power Systems recovery infrastructure to deliver near zero Recovery Point performance and automated LPAR Recovery Time Objectives, measured in minutes, for any size AIX workload.
Recovery Point DRaaS solutions for power systems is agnostic as to your production storage and Power Systems environments, thereby providing you with the flexibility to manage your onsite or cloud-based production AIX resources to optimize your ROI and cost savings.
